Hardy Racers Turn Up The Heat As The 76Th Members' Meeting Gets UnderwayThe early murk has cleared over the Goodwood Motor Circuit, and a mouthwatering array of historic racing cars are currently storming the track in what promises to be a thrilling Members' Meeting. It may be chilly, but it isn't snowing! In addition to a packed race programme, there will be high-speed demonstrations of V8-engined Formula 5000 single-seaters and flame-spitting Group 5 sports and saloon cars. There will also be a minute's noise for the much-missed 'Fevermeister', Henry Hope-Frost, who was the voice of Goodwood for so many years.

New races for 2018 include the Caracciola Sportwagenrennen for pre-war sports cars and the Bolster Cup, named after legendary journalist, 'specials' builder and ERA racer, John Bolster. A remarkable field of modified and one-off 1920s and '30s machines will be vying for honours tomorrow. Grand Prix star turned TV pundit David Coulthard will also be making his Members' Meeting debut at the wheel of a Mercedes-Benz 300SL. The Scot is using the event to launch the new IWC Schaffhausen racing team which will spearhead IWC Shaffhausen's involvement in historic motorsport this season.
